    Quote Originally Posted by imawizard View Post
    Hey guys, I just read all of Avenger's assemble after Captain Marvel piqued my interest. I was really into Jessica in both of those Kelly Sue series, what do you guys recommend i read now? What was Jessica up to after/during and maybe shortly before those two series?
    It was a few years ago now... but you might want to read Secret Invasion and then the Bendis 'Spider-Woman' solo book that came out after it. Secret Invasion really did a lot to Jessica to inform her behavior during the Infinity parts of Assemble. The Bendis book explores a lot of what was in her head after that too.

    KSD's take on Jessica is a lot lighter in tone than most writers have taken with her in recent years. She's been pretty angst-ridden... but with good cause. (And KSD did touch on some of that angst and inner turmoil during the Infinity stuff too.)
